Frequently Asked Questions about the 10112 ZIP Code

How much are Studio apartments in 10112?

There are currently 7,677 Studio Apartments in 10112 with rent ranges from $1,500 to $799,000 with an average price of $13,172.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om 10112 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 10112 ranges from $1,650 to $949,000 with an average monthly rent of $18,958.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 10112 c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 10112 range from $2,000 to $30,310.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$6,559.

How expensive are 10112 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 1,218 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 10112 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,300 to $37,860 - averaging $8,416 for the location.
